Maison Pepin is channelling a little bit of Harry Potter by turning its charming alleyway into a breathtaking rustic Christmas market.

The market itself will feature a variety of locally-made products for sale and DIY workshops from gift packaging to wreath making.

Without taking away from the local artisans, the alleyway is one of the most picturesque Christmas-time spots in the city. The narrow walls, dim lighting, light snow, and wreaths are begging to be shared all over Instagram.

The market will be set up from Thursdays to Sundays, starting this week until December 22.

We’re betting a few engagement proposals take place in this magical alleyway this holiday season.

Le Marché de Noël chez Maison Pepin

When: November 21 to December 22
Time: 10 am – 6 pm
Where: 378 Rue St-Paul Ouest
